Senior / Principal Associate Commercial Procurement Litigation - Birmingham City Centre - Competitive Salary + Bonus + Benefits
A highly regarded Legal 500 UK law firm is seeking a Senior / Principal Associate Solicitor to join its specialist Commercial Procurement Litigation team in Birmingham. The team advises public sector bodies, contracting authorities, utilities providers and private sector organisations on complex procurement disputes and challenges. With increasing demand in this area, the firm is looking to strengthen its offering through the appointment of an experienced lawyer capable of advising on high-profile and strategically important procurement matters.
The Role:
- Support the continued growth and development of a specialist Commercial Procurement Litigation practice
- Build and strengthen client relationships across both public and private sector organisations
- Take an active role in securing and developing new procurement-related instructions
- Contribute to the strategic growth of the team and wider disputes practice
- Advise clients on procurement disputes, challenges and remedies arising under public procurement legislation
- Represent contracting authorities, utilities providers, bidders and suppliers in contentious procurement matters
- Handle matters involving framework agreements, tender evaluations, contract awards, exclusions and procurement compliance
- Work closely with colleagues across commercial, projects, infrastructure and public sector teams
- Support and mentor junior lawyers within the team, promoting a collaborative culture
- Maintain responsibility for financial performance, matter management and delivery against business objectives
- Contribute to thought leadership, client training and wider market engagement activities

The Candidate:
- Demonstrates strong technical expertise in procurement litigation and public sector disputes
- Experienced in handling complex and high-value contentious procurement matters
- Possesses a strong understanding of procurement regulations and judicial review processes
- Delivers pragmatic and commercially focused advice tailored to client objectives
- Experienced in relationship management and developing long-term client partnerships
- Contributes to business development initiatives and supports wider team growth
- An effective communicator with strong drafting, advocacy and negotiation skills
- A qualified Solicitor operating at Senior Associate or Principal Associate level within Procurement Litigation, Public Procurement or Commercial Litigation
